Nick Saban acquires minority stake in NHL’s Nashville Predators

Nick Saban, the former head coach of the University of Alabama football team and current ESPN college football analyst, has acquired a minority stake in the National Hockey League’s Nashville Predators. The announcement, made public on Tuesday, marks a significant move for Saban, who is widely recognized for his success in college football but is now expanding his portfolio into professional sports.

Saban, who led Alabama to six national championships during his tenure from 2007 to 2021, has partnered with businessman Joe Agresti in this investment. Agresti is known for his work in various business ventures, including real estate and sports management. The financial details of the transaction have not been disclosed, but the acquisition is expected to enhance Saban’s influence in the sports world beyond football.

The Nashville Predators, established in 1998, have become a prominent franchise in the NHL, known for their passionate fan base and competitive play. The team has made multiple playoff appearances, including a run to the Stanley Cup Finals in 2017, where they were ultimately defeated by the Pittsburgh Penguins. The Predators play their home games at Bridgestone Arena, located in downtown Nashville, a venue that has become a hub for both hockey and entertainment events.

Saban’s entry into the NHL comes at a time when the league is experiencing growth in popularity, particularly in non-traditional markets like Nashville. The city has embraced the Predators, with the team consistently ranking among the top in attendance. The partnership with Agresti is expected to leverage Saban’s brand and influence to further promote the team and engage with the community.
